The Enduring Legacy of Chinese Culture324
China, with its rich and ancient history spanning centuries, boasts a vibrant and diverse culture that has had a profound impact on not only the nation itself but also on the world. The preservation and transmission of this cultural heritage through generations has been vital to its continuity and relevance.
One of the most significant aspects of Chinese cultural inheritance is the written language. The Chinese writing system, with its unique characters and calligraphy, has served as an essential vehicle for transmitting knowledge, literature, and cultural values across time. The preservation of ancient texts, from Confucian classics to traditional Chinese medicine treatises, ensures that the wisdom and traditions of the past remain accessible to contemporary society.
Traditional arts such as painting, music, and dance play a crucial role in preserving Chinese culture. These art forms, imbued with symbolism and philosophical underpinnings, provide a window into the beliefs and aesthetics of the Chinese people. Master artists pass on their techniques and knowledge to students, ensuring the continuation of these artistic traditions. Moreover, UNESCO-recognized masterpieces, such as the Peking Opera and the Chinese ink painting, are protected and celebrated for their cultural significance.
Architecture also serves as a tangible manifestation of Chinese cultural heritage. Ancient structures like the Great Wall, the Terracotta Army, and the Forbidden City reflect the ingenuity, artistry, and grandeur of Chinese civilization. By preserving these architectural marvels, China connects its present with its past and showcases the architectural achievements of its ancestors.
Beyond tangible artifacts, intangible cultural practices, such as traditional festivals, rituals, and folk performances, are also vital to Chinese cultural transmission. These practices foster a sense of community and identity among the Chinese people, reminding them of their shared cultural heritage. Festivals like the Spring Festival and the Mid-Autumn Festival celebrate cultural values and traditions, while folk performances and dances preserve the cultural heritage of different ethnic groups.
In the realm of education, China places great emphasis on instilling cultural values and knowledge in its youth. Traditional Chinese literature, history, and philosophy are incorporated into school curricula, ensuring that younger generations are aware of their cultural roots. Universities and cultural institutions also play a significant role in promoting research and scholarship on Chinese culture, contributing to its preservation and evolution.
Moreover, China actively engages in international cultural exchange, sharing its cultural treasures with the world. Through cultural exhibitions, performances, and educational programs, China fosters cross-cultural understanding and appreciation of its unique heritage. This exchange not only promotes cultural diversity but also contributes to a deeper understanding of Chinese history and civilization.
Preserving Chinese culture is an ongoing endeavor that requires a holistic approach. The Chinese government, cultural institutions, and the people themselves all play vital roles in safeguarding this rich legacy. By promoting cultural education, supporting traditional arts, and protecting historical sites, China ensures the continuity and vitality of its cultural heritage for generations to come.
The enduring legacy of Chinese culture is a testament to the resilience and ingenuity of the Chinese people. Through written language, traditional arts, architecture, intangible practices, education, and international exchange, China continues to preserve and transmit its cultural inheritance, ensuring its relevance and significance in the contemporary world.
